Transaction 9024616b30edffe625786f88ebc81c350a8cc328ce9776417749220871f5e6ce
1 Input
1 Output
-
9024616b30edffe625786f88ebc81c350a8cc328ce9776417749220871f5e6ce:0
- value
- 6626094
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 670d467d02c79703f7511212c84a7a1ab05afb20 OP_EQUAL
- address
- 3B5uRgwVZR4uqxehmLjC1GXDps8XgJUpj8